As authorities continue to deny involvements in the deaths recorded at Lekki Tollgate last Tuesday, Oct 20, 2020, a new and clearer video has emerged on how and when the shooting occurred.
Recall that the Nigerian army debunked claims that it opened fire on #Endsars protester in the Lekki-Ikoyi area of Lagos state.
It was alleged that no fewer than 50 people were allegedly shot at and injured during the peaceful protest in Lekki on Tuesday evening by fully dressed military men.
In a Twitter post via the military’s official page, the Nigerian Army denied deploying their men to the location or having anything to do with the said shootings.

However, in the new footage, men in camo uniform fire their weapons at 6.435886, 3.447423, 15metres from the east side of the toll gate.
It was alleged that some of the protesters had sat down by the time the shooting commenced.
